The manganese ore production in Mexico has shown diverse trends over the years. In 2023, the production stood at 765 thousand metric tons, indicating a steady increase. From 2013 to 2023, production experienced fluctuations with notable decreases in 2015 and 2020, but an impressive rebound in 2021. Year-on-year percentage variations highlight periods of both growth and decline, while the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) over the last five years averages at a modest 2.23%. Forecasting forward, production is expected to continue rising, reaching 844.47 thousand metric tons by 2028 with a forecasted 5-year CAGR of 1.56%.
Future trends to watch for include:
- Global economic conditions affecting steel production, which heavily uses manganese.
- Technological advancements in mining and ore processing.
- Government policies and environmental regulations impacting mining activities.
- Demand shifts towards alternative materials or increased usage of manganese in batteries and other technologies.
